What to measure: pick metrics that connect learning behavior with equitable outcomes. We recommend four core metric families.
Track enrollment, invitations, invitations accepted, and unique participants by demographic group. Participation is an early indicator but not a complete one because it can reflect availability and communication differences.
Measure completion rates, time-to-completion, and post-course proficiency. Completion drift often signals design or access barriers rather than lack of interest.
Use pre/post assessments and follow-up tasks to capture learning transfer. Assessment lift (gain between pre and post) is a stronger predictor of impact than completion alone.
Measure sentiment via surveys, pulse checks, and open-text themes. Sentiment provides context for numeric disparities and flags cultural barriers.
Reliable inclusion tracking requires integrated systems. Typical sources include the LMS, HRIS, survey platforms, and business systems (e.g., CRM or operations tools).

To prepare for integration, map attributes (employee ID, email, location) and design a staging dataset that preserves privacy while enabling analysis.
Start with a minimal viable schema: unique ID, timestamp, event type, course ID, and mapped demographic fields. Use ETL or API-based synchronization and validate with reconciliation checks weekly during rollout.
Progress measurement is about repeatable comparisons. Build a baseline, then use consistent windows and cohort definitions to calculate change.

Example: track completion rate for underrepresented groups vs. company average quarterly. Use statistical confidence intervals for small cohorts to avoid over-interpretation.
Cohorts control for confounders (time in role, access to training). A hiring cohort that receives mandatory training will naturally show higher participation; disaggregation reveals whether that policy reduces gaps.
DEI analytics raises privacy and fairness issues. Governance should include policy, process, and technical controls.

Good governance treats DEI metrics as sensitive organizational assets: accurate, explainable, and protected.
Address bias by auditing event definitions and weighting metrics to correct for participation skew (for example, adjusting for hours worked or shift patterns).

Unreliable data, mismatched identifiers, and leadership skepticism are the top causes of stalled programs. Address them with a pilot that answers a clear business question and by sharing transparent methodology with stakeholders.
Dashboards should balance simplicity for executives with drill-down for program owners. Design with corporate, neutral visuals and clean icons for clarity.
| Dashboard Widget | Primary Metric | Drill-down |
|---|---|---|
| Inclusion Overview | Participation gap | By demographic, region, and cohort |
| Learning Impact | Assessment lift | By course and cohort |
| Behavioral Change | Action adoption rate | Follow-up tasks completed |

Participation rate — unique participants divided by eligible population during the window.
Completion rate — courses completed divided by enrollments.
Assessment lift — (post-score − pre-score) / pre-score.
Participation parity — ratio of participation between focal group and baseline group.
Action adoption rate — percentage of learners who complete a follow-up behavior within 30 days.
